Fans of the royal family have been hopeful for a while that they would hear Kate Middleton and Prince William are expecting a fourth child together, and the latest odds seem to suggest they could get their wish before 2019 is over.

The latest odds from Ladbrokes are listed at just 5/2 that the Duke and Duchess of Cambridge will announce at some point in 2019 that they are expecting a fourth child and giving their other children, Prince George, Princess Charlotte and Prince Louis, a sibling.

Ladbrokes previously revealed odds of 8/1 that not only would Middleton announce she is expecting a fourth child, but that the baby would be born before 2019 came to a close.

“Royal watchers would love absolutely a double baby celebration in 2019, and time will soon tell if Kate and Wills are expanding their brood,” Ladbrokes spokeswoman Jessica Bridge told Express UK.

Much has been made in recent months of the possibility that Middleton would want to have a fourth child, despite suffering from hyperemesis gravidarum, a severe form of morning sickness, during her first three pregnancies. Still, despite that being a potential deterrent, fans believe she would like to follow in Queen Elizabeth’s footsteps and have four children as well.

As of now, however, the couple has not announced any pregnancies.
